Schools warned against charging for ballots

Publish Date
Sat, 27 Feb 2016, 12:52PM

Two top Auckland schools have been told to stop asking for money from parents, for putting their children in out-of-zone ballots.

The order comes from the Ministry of Education, after parents complained about the practice at Auckland Grammar and Cornwall Park District School.

Auckland Grammar was charging $50 dollars for a ticket in the ballot, at Cornwall Park it was $75 dollars a head.

Schools across the region have now been sent a sharply worded reminder that they're not allowed to charge for the ballots.

Newstalk ZB understands there's negligible cost to the schools.

Ballots are often a case of slips of paper being drawn from a rubbish tin, overseen by a community constable.
